The Rising Threat of Cyber Attacks
Cyber threats have grown both in volume and sophistication. Attackers are no longer limited to individual hackers; they now include organized cybercriminal groups and even state-sponsored actors. Businesses of all sizes are targeted, from startups to multinational corporations.
Modern cyberattacks often exploit vulnerabilities in systems, human error, or weak security configurations. For example, a simple phishing email can lead to unauthorized access to sensitive data, while ransomware attacks can lock entire systems, demanding payment for recovery.
The financial and reputational damage caused by such incidents can be devastating. Beyond immediate losses, businesses may face legal consequences, regulatory penalties, and loss of customer trust.

Addressing the Human Factor
One of the weakest links in cybersecurity is human error. Employees may unknowingly click on malicious links, use weak passwords, or fall victim to social engineering attacks.
Cybersecurity companies provide training and awareness programs to educate employees about potential threats and best practices. They help create a security-first culture within organizations, reducing the likelihood of human-related vulnerabilities.
By addressing both technical and human aspects, cybersecurity firms offer comprehensive protection.

Providing 24/7 Monitoring and Support
Cyber threats do not operate on a schedule. Attacks can occur at any time, often outside regular business hours.
Cybersecurity companies offer round-the-clock monitoring through Security Operations Centers (SOCs). These centers continuously analyze network activity, detect threats, and respond in real time.
Having a dedicated team of experts monitoring systems ensures that threats are identified and mitigated before they can cause significant damage.
